Microcopy is a crucial aspect of user experience (UX) that guides users through websites and navigation, increasing usability and helping them find what they're looking for. It's the short, punchy text that accompanies pictures or graphics to prompt, guide, or teach users how to do something. Microcopy can be used anywhere on a site where users need to take action, from search bars to forms and surveys. With high user expectations due to smooth, personalized experiences like Amazon, Google, and Netflix, adding microcopy can help achieve these standards. Weak search skills are weak results, and only 1% of users know how to shift their search strategies effectively. Microcopy guides customers through the basics of a website's functions by prompting them to search, click, and explore certain areas. It also informs users when tasks are being executed on the backend, making progress visible. With microcopy, even small details can have a huge impact on UX. Effective microcopy is short, sweet, and informative, engaging users and keeping them informed of what they're doing. Placing microcopy strategically throughout the site can bring clarity to the search and navigation process, improving overall UX. A/B testing is essential to validate choices and ensure microcopy is effective at improving user experience.
